City's wideboys are doing the business

11/04/07 - 0 comments

ECFC are enjoying more success on the wings at the moment than Colonel Sanders. Lively winger Wayne Carlisle followed up a winner over Tamworth at the weekend by bagging a brace away at Crawley, with City's other flying winger Lee Elam knocking in the opener in a 3-0 victory.

Northern Ireland Under 21 international Carlisle is revelling in Manager Paul Tisdale's tactics which encourages City to play with more width than Lisa Riley's arse. With the strikers all managing meagre goal tallies this term, the importance of goals from out wide has been priceless. However, Elam's scoring rate has been the bright spot of his play as other areas of his game have not overly impressed the City faithful.

One season ticket holder was quoted as saying "He's quick and thinks he's the Cristiano Ronaldo of the Conference but he keeps farting around losing the ball, he can't pass that well and concedes possession and for a winger he doesn't seem to like crossing the ball."

But apart from that...
